The Ultimate Guide to Solo Travel: Embrace the Freedom

Solo travel is an empowering and enriching experience that allows individuals to explore the world on their terms. Whether you’re seeking self-discovery, adventure, or simply a break from routine, traveling alone offers unmatched freedom and opportunities. This comprehensive guide will help you navigate solo travel, covering everything from safety tips to destination recommendations and budgeting advice.

1. Why Choose Solo Travel?
Solo travel offers unique advantages that group travel often can’t match. It provides complete freedom to set your itinerary, indulge in personal interests, and challenge yourself in new ways. Traveling alone fosters independence and self-reliance, allowing you to step out of your comfort zone and build confidence.

Moreover, solo travelers are more approachable, making it easier to connect with locals and fellow travelers. Whether you’re dining at a local café or joining a group tour, solo travel encourages meaningful interactions and cultural immersion.

2. Best Destinations for Solo Travelers
Some destinations are particularly well-suited for solo adventurers due to their safety, accessibility, and vibrant social scenes. Here are a few top picks:

  • Japan: Known for its safety and efficient transportation, Japan offers a mix of bustling cities and tranquil countryside. Explore Tokyo’s vibrant neighborhoods, Kyoto’s historic temples, and the scenic landscapes of Hokkaido.
  • New Zealand: Adventure seekers will love New Zealand’s breathtaking landscapes and outdoor activities. From hiking in Fiordland National Park to exploring Queenstown, the country is a solo traveler’s paradise.
  • Portugal: Portugal’s warm climate, friendly locals, and affordable prices make it ideal for solo travelers. Wander through Lisbon’s historic streets, relax in the Algarve, or discover Porto’s wine culture.
  • Costa Rica: For nature lovers, Costa Rica offers lush rainforests, volcanic landscapes, and pristine beaches. Engage in eco-tourism, wildlife spotting, and adventure sports.
  • Iceland: Known for its stunning natural beauty and low crime rate, Iceland is perfect for solo travelers. Experience the Northern Lights, geothermal spas, and dramatic landscapes.

3. Safety Tips for Solo Travelers
Safety is a top concern for many solo travelers. Here are essential tips to stay safe on your journey:

  • Research Your Destination: Understand local customs, laws, and safety concerns. Stay informed about any travel advisories.
  • Stay Connected: Share your itinerary with friends or family and check in regularly. Use apps like Google Maps and offline maps for navigation.
  • Secure Your Belongings: Use anti-theft backpacks and lock your valuables. Be cautious in crowded places to avoid pickpockets.
  • Trust Your Instincts: If something feels off, trust your gut. Avoid risky situations and be cautious when interacting with strangers.
  • Blend In: Dress modestly and avoid drawing unnecessary attention. Learn a few basic phrases in the local language.

4. Budgeting for Solo Travel
Traveling solo can be more expensive since costs aren’t shared, but smart planning can keep expenses manageable:

  • Accommodation: Consider hostels, guesthouses, or homestays for budget-friendly lodging. Platforms like Airbnb offer private rooms at reasonable rates.
  • Transportation: Use public transport where possible. Rail passes, budget airlines, and ride-sharing apps can cut travel costs.
  • Meals: Enjoy local street food or cook your own meals if your accommodation allows. Dining at local eateries is often cheaper than tourist spots.
  • Activities: Look for free walking tours, museum discount days, and community events to explore on a budget.

5. Embracing Solo Travel Experiences
Solo travel is as much about internal exploration as external discovery. Embrace the journey by:

  • Journaling: Document your thoughts, experiences, and feelings. It’s a great way to reflect on your journey.
  • Trying New Activities: Step out of your comfort zone by trying new cuisines, learning local crafts, or joining group adventures.
  • Connecting with Locals: Attend community events, take language classes, or volunteer. These experiences offer deeper cultural insights.
  • Practicing Mindfulness: Take time to appreciate the present moment, whether you’re watching a sunset or sipping coffee in a bustling market.

Conclusion
Solo travel is a transformative experience that offers freedom, adventure, and self-discovery. With proper planning and an open mind, you can safely explore new destinations, connect with different cultures, and create lifelong memories. Embrace the journey and discover the world on your own terms.
